Sally Beaumont



TIFTON — Farris Laverne “Sally” Evans Beaumont, 81, of Tifton died at her residence Monday, Nov. 16, 2009. A funeral mass will be held at 11 a.m. Thursday at Our Divine Savior Catholic Church with Father Alfonzo Gutierrez and Deacon J. Brian Bergeron officiating. Burial will follow at Tift Memorial Gardens. The family will receive friends from 7 to 9 tonight at Albritton-Beaumont Funeral Directors.

Pallbearers will be her grandsons, Jake Dunn, Garner Stephens, Eric Dunn, John Michael Beaumont, David Huggins, Josh French, Frank Fegel and Christian Fast.

Born on May 25, 1928 in Hawthorne, Fla., Mrs. Beaumont was the daughter of the late Albert Edward Evans and Alzade Hayman Evans. She was also preceded in death by two brothers and a sister-in-law, Leon Evans and Alvin H. and Lyndol Evans; a nephew, Al H. “Dan” Evans Jr.; and an infant daughter, Barbara Sue Beaumont. Mrs. Beaumont grew up in Hawthorne, Fla., where she served as the organist at the Hawthorne United Methodist Church beginning at the age of 12 and was the valedictorian of her senior class. She first studied music at the Maryville College in Tennessee and then was a member of the first co-educational class to attend the University of Florida where she majored in music. She was a lifelong Florida Gator fan.

Music would guide her life, as she started her career in radio broadcasting as a pianist during the days of live radio shows, while working with her brother, Al H. Evans, at radio stations in Savannah, Swainsboro, Fitzgerald and Perry. At the Swainsboro radio station, WJAT, she met her husband, the late Joe Beaumont, whom she married Dec. 13, 1951. They moved to Tifton in 1954 to join Ralph and Evelyn Edwards at WWGS radio station where they both worked and were known for their live radio shows and remote broadcasts for many years.

Mrs. Beaumont will be remembered for her love of and ability to play Big Band era music at social functions, as well as having played the piano and organ for decades at various chorus and talent shows, beauty pageants, graduations, theatrical productions, political functions, weddings and funerals. In addition to having served as a piano instructor at Abraham Baldwin Agricultural College, she also taught private piano lessons in her home to many local students. She faithfully served as the organist and choir director at the Our Divine Savior Catholic Church for nearly 50 years. In 1976, the Beaumonts took over the operation of the Tiftarea Funeral Home, now Albritton-Beaumont Funeral Directors, where she served as the office manager and staff organist for many years. She was a member of the American Legion Post 21 and the VFW Post 5220 auxiliaries, where she enjoyed playing bingo. She loved animals, spending time at their home in Steinhatchee, Fla., playing bridge and attending the McDonald’s Morning Coffee Club.
